Output 51fb48866d085c8d88922ea81a0388e17e08e838ec615aa644164ac764ab5914:72

value
11871
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 870e12c376dc2233c49bc3968e7cc6ebbc854c6d1eda051faa6fe2c324d72020
address
bc1psu8p9smkms3r83ymcwtgulxxaw7g2nrdrmdq28a2dl3vxfxhyqsqaxegc2
transaction
51fb48866d085c8d88922ea81a0388e17e08e838ec615aa644164ac764ab5914
spent
true